As I'm sure you know, the amount of each nonce range processed doesn't matter.
ckolivas also solves the problem of not getting exact hash statistics by simply counting the number of nonces found - since of course on average, you'll find one valid 1diff nonce per full nonce range processed.
Although over a short time frame this isn't very accurate, if you are hashing in the 10s of GH/s (or more) this is still good enough.

Are you using current git?
ckolivas has considered the hashmeter the bane of his existence for a while but he recently updated it to be quite reliable.

Of course, the hash rate is dependent on how you supply the results back, so it depends on which driver you are using as the basis.
(and again there have been a LOT of changes in the drivers also recently - the AMU has sort of been a nightmare due to the problems that have shown up because of it, so there have been a lot of changes related to that)

However, there is another way that they will be different.
My hotplug code now sets a start time for each device rather than using the cgminer start time.
Thus the device average for a hotplugged device does read at the expected performance of the device rather than below it due to the initial amount of time it wasn't connected.
But the overall average is of course since cgminer started.
